BJs Wholesale Club Holdings Inc

CONSUMER DEFENSIVE · DISCOUNT STORES · USA

BJ's Wholesale Club Holdings, Inc., operates warehouse clubs on the East Coast of the United States. The company is headquartered in Westborough, Massachusetts.
